Handing off the Dunmere release. Main open item: flaky DNS resolution on the resolver pool behind the Copperline edge — retries mask it but deploy health checks intermittently fail. Workaround: pin the deploy agent to the secondary resolver until infra ships the patch. Nothing else blocking. You'll need to re-sign the hotfix bundle when infra's fix lands; current deploy key is below.

release key, kafog-tajog: bky13_KpX8yjD5wzaFq

## Service Accounts — Poolmaster Connection Broker

svc-poolmaster owns all pooled connections to the Veldrin cluster. Max pool size is 200; breaching it pages on-call. Do not restart the broker during business hours without draining pools first (`poolctl drain --all`). Credentials rotate quarterly; stale credentials cause silent connection refusals, not errors, so check rotation dates before deeper debugging. Logs live on the broker hosts under the usual path. The broker authenticates to the internal credential vault with this key.

app token of fajop-fahif = qvz4-AnML

Quick heads-up on Pinwheel UI versioning: we cut a minor release every sprint, and anything touching component props needs a changeset file in the PR. No changeset, no merge — the bot will nag you. Majors are rare and go through the design council first. The full policy, with examples of what counts as breaking, lives on the internal page below.

wiki page, bahip-yahip: https://grafana.qirvanlabs.corp/browse/display/projects/cc3a1b9dbfc9

Context: Ardenfell line margins slipped three points over two quarters. Drivers: input steel costs, aggressive discounting at the Westmoor branch, and a stale price book. Proposal: uplift list prices four percent, tighten discount authority to regional level, sunset the two lowest-margin SKUs. Risk: volume loss at Halverton accounts, estimated under two percent. Decision requested at Thursday's review. Modelling assumptions are in the appendix pack. The commercial reasoning leadership wants kept close is noted directly below.

board note of tajop-yajof: The finance team signed off on a budget of $77.6 million for Project Pramir.